The Cortex group claims to have breached the Sistema para el Desarrollo Integral de la Familia de Guadalajara (DIF Guadalajara), a Mexican government agency responsible for social welfare, family development, and community assistance programs. According to the post, the compromise includes a full dump of the organization’s web content and sensitive internal documentation.
The allegedly compromised data includes:
-
Full WordPress source code (including themes, plugins, uploads, and configurations)
-
Internal transparency PDF documents
-
Providers and patrons registry (~300 records)
-
Registration data and company names
-
Full fiscal addresses
-
Phone numbers and email addresses
-
Tax identification numbers (RFC)
-
Internal system configuration files
